1. Captions.ai: The Professional Visual Creator

Captions has evolved from a simple subtitle app into a full-scale AI production suite.

  • The 2026 Edge: Their "AI Twin" and "Lipdub" features allow you to film once and instantly translate your video into 50+ languages with perfect lip-syncing. It also includes AI Eye Contact, which fixes your gaze even if you were reading a script.
  • Best For: Personal brands and creators who want a "studio-quality" look without the studio.


2. Predis.ai: The All-in-One Social Manager

Imagine giving a tool a link to your website and getting a week’s worth of Instagram Reels, carousels, and captions in return. That is Predis.

  • The 2026 Edge: It doesn't just generate the post; it performs AI Competitor Analysis in real-time, telling you exactly which trending audio and hashtags will give your post the best chance of going viral.
  • Best For: Small business owners who don't have time to be "Social Media Managers."


3. OpusClip: The Viral Repurposer

Long-form content is the "fuel," but short-form is the "engine." OpusClip takes your hour-long podcasts or YouTube videos and finds the "gold" automatically.

  • The 2026 Edge: Its "Virality Score v3" uses predictive analytics to tell you which clips have the highest chance of triggering the TikTok and Shorts algorithms before you even upload them.
  • Best For: Podcasters and YouTubers looking to dominate vertical video platforms.


4. Castmagic: The Content Multiplier

If you record any type of audio (meetings, interviews, voice memos), Castmagic is your "content factory."

  • The 2026 Edge: It goes beyond transcripts. It turns one audio file into a full marketing stack: blog posts, LinkedIn updates, newsletters, and even "ready-to-post" Twitter (X) threads.
  • Best For: Thought leaders and B2B marketers who want to extract maximum value from every conversation.


5. ElevenLabs: The Global Voice

Sound quality is often more important than video quality. ElevenLabs provides the most human-sounding AI voices in existence.

  • The 2026 Edge: Their "Speech-to-Speech" tool allows you to record a rough voiceover and "skin" it with a professional voice talent's tone and emotion, while keeping your original pacing and intent.
  • Best For: Narrating faceless YouTube channels, localizing ads, and high-end podcast production.
